Ibanez Prestige AZ2402ICM Electric Ice Blue Metallic

Ibanez Prestige AZ2402ICM Electric Ice Blue Metallic

The Ibanez AZ2402 is not just another guitar; it's like the Swiss Army knife of the stringed world, but with better tuning. Its alder body is sculpted for those who appreciate the fine art of not cramping up mid-solo, featuring contours that hug the player like a well-fitted suit. The neck, roasted to perfection — not unlike your favorite coffee bean — courtesy of Ibanez’s S-Tech wood treatment, ensures it won’t warp with the seasons or drown in a downpour. It's topped with Seymour Duncan Hyperion pickups, offering a smorgasbord of tones from crystal-clear to "is my amp supposed to smoke like that?" courtesy of its dyna-MIX10 switching system. The Gotoh T1802 tremolo is stable enough for weeks on end of dive-bombing, and for those late-night gigs, luminescent side dots ensure you never lose your place on the fretboard, unless you're distracted by its sheer beauty. In summary, the AZ2402 is the high-performance, tone-tweaking, stage-lighting up, no-compromise guitar that even includes a map to tonal nirvana (map not included).
